Frequently Asked Questions
What does a general contractor do?▼
A general contractor oversees the entire construction project from start to finish. They hire and manage subcontractors, obtain permits, coordinate inspections, manage the budget, and ensure the project meets building codes and quality standards.
How do I verify a general contractor's license?▼
Contact your state's contractor licensing board or visit their website. Most states maintain a searchable database where you can verify active licenses, check for complaints, and confirm insurance coverage.
What should be included in a general contractor's contract?▼
A thorough contract should include the full scope of work, materials specifications, project timeline with milestones, total cost with payment schedule, change order procedures, warranty terms, permit responsibilities, and dispute resolution process.
How long does a typical home renovation take?▼
Timelines vary widely based on scope. A kitchen remodel typically takes 6 to 12 weeks. A full home renovation can take 3 to 8 months. New construction usually ranges from 6 to 14 months depending on size and complexity.
Should I get multiple bids from general contractors?▼
Yes, obtaining at least three bids is standard practice. Compare not just price but also scope detail, timeline estimates, material specifications, and warranty terms. The lowest bid is not always the best value.
